HC Deb 24 June 2004 vol 422 c1563W
Mr. Donaldson

To ask the Secretary of State for Northern Ireland what plans he has to introduce free dental care for pensioners in Northern Ireland. [180292]

Angela Smith

The Department currently meets 78 per cent. of the total cost of health service dentistry in Northern Ireland. As in the rest of the UK, all dental treatment for pensioners on pension credit guarantee credit is free and other pensioners, depending on circumstances, can get help with the costs involved through the Low-Income Scheme. There are no plans to change current policies in this area.
